在 CI 中使用 composer 安装的依赖包
发布时间:2020-12-14 02:13:34 所属栏目:百科 来源:网络整理
导读:本文针对 Linux 系统,windows 第一步 根据 composer 官网进行安装 后面的步骤相同 本文参考来自: 废话不多说 step 1 全局安装 composer $ curl -sS https://getcomposer.org/installer | php$ mv composer.phar /usr/local/bin/composer step 2 创建compos
本文针对 Linux 系统,windows 第一步 根据 composer 官网进行安装 后面的步骤相同 本文参考来自:
step 1 全局安装 composer
$ curl -sS https://getcomposer.org/installer | php $ mv composer.phar /usr/local/bin/composer
step 2 创建composer.json 到你的项目根目录
{ "require": { "kriswallsmith/buzz": "*" } } 这里将添加一个 Buzz package,用来处理 HTTP Request / Response PHP 5.3.x 类. step 3 执行如下命令 下载依赖包
$ composer install 之后你会注意到 composer 创建了一个./vendors在你的应用目录里 而且代码也在里面.
加上下面一行在你的index.php 里 require_once './vendor/autoload.php'; 需要加载在 require_once BASEPATH.'core/CodeIgniter.php'; 前面 step 5 测试
例子如下: class Test extends CI_Controller { public function index() { $browser = new BuzzBrowser(); $response = $browser->get('http://www.baidu.com'); echo $browser->getLastRequest()."n"; echo $response; } } 查看更多可用包可以查看Packagist (编辑:李大同) 【声明】本站内容均来自网络,其相关言论仅代表作者个人观点,不代表本站立场。若无意侵犯到您的权利,请及时与联系站长删除相关内容! |